I've had this model coffee maker for years. For the price, under $30, I get years of use and good coffee. I like the timer and the auto shutoff, the clear windows on the side, how easy it is to pour water into it (so many coffee makers are such a pain to pour water into!), and what someone called the 'sneak a cup' feature. I know it's an inexpensive coffeemaker, but this coffee addict is sticking with it.

The one I'm replacing still works but the auto shut-off feature is on the blink. After using it for about 4-5 years, I'm going to retire it to being the back-up coffeemaker, and get a new one. If memory serves, the one one I had before this one was the same model, but in white. I had replaced my white one because it's a lot easier to clean a black coffeemaker than a white one. :-)

This coffee maker's top flips open to add water and coffee grounds. The result is an added 8 inches to its height, which makes it awkward to use the unit on a couter top under a cabinet. It makes coffee fine.
